Course is in good shape- greens are fast and the pins are tough. Wide open front 9 and the back 9 is tight with elevated greens. Overall a fun course with plenty of scoring opportunities. 19th grille is well stocked with friendly staff serving cold drinks and hot food. Recommended for players with some experience but nothing too difficult.

Range Review: Pay 7 dollars and you're lucky if you get 35-40 balls from that old broken pos machine. Then when you actually get the balls, none of them are actual range balls and 4 or 5 of them will be actually broken or scuffed beyond hittable. Rarely can you ever hit off grass and the mats are like hitting off pavement. O and they dont even have buckets for balls, you get a beer bucket from the bar lol. Place is a joke and I feel bad for people who use this range for the first time. Do yourself a favor and drive the extra 15-30 minutes to Wachusett CC. Actual range balls and you get consistently the same amount for what you pay for.
